- **Event Description**: In honor of the 250th anniversary of the signing of the Declaration of Independence, Dr. Sam Wilford, Executive Director of the Museum of Florida History, discusses objects on display in the temporary exhibit "The Fourteenth Colony: Florida Celebrates America250FL." The new exhibit by the Florida Department of State tells the story of Florida within the context of the American Semiquincentennial and features objects from the collections of the Museum of Florida History and the Bureau of Archaeological Research. The talk will be held in the exhibit space on the 22nd floor of The Capitol.  

The program is free and open to the public.
